Minister Suswono Suspects Speculators Behind Price Hikes

Jakarta, July 10 (Antara) - Agriculture Minister Suswono is suspecting speculators` role in the current hike of the prices of a number of basic necessaries. "There have been speculations done through among other things goods purchases at old prices and (hoarded them)," he said before attending a coordination meeting on economy here on Wednesday. He said there were indications they had been carried out by speculators seeking big profits. In view of that the minister called on security agencies to investigate the case and arrest those found hoarding goods. He said an abnormal price hike has occurred among other things on chicken meat. He said that stocks of day old chicken were sufficient reaching around two billions. "Some businessmen have raised their price from around Rp2,000 per head to Rp4,000 citing the loss they suffered before," he said. However he said that his office had already approached several chicken farmers to not raise the price of the commodity upon hearing about the news. He said he had also met with businessmen and associations with regard to finding out the cause of the hike of the prices of other commodities such as shallot and chilli. "The prices of shallot and chilli have indeed increased but they happened because harvests were delayed due to weather problems," he said. The minister assured the price of shallots and chilli would still be within a normal range psychological factors namely panic have triggered a hike. In view of that he appealed to the public not to panic and called on businessmen to put forward business ethics to avoid burdening all parties. Most Indonesian Muslims who are the majority of the country`s population started their first day of the fasting month on Wednesday. Demand for basic necessaries usually soar during the month and post-fasting festivities.
